Description

Who needs resource packs or texture packs, with Let There Be Dark, you can toggle between a dark and light mode without the need of reloading a resource pack.

Images:

Title Screen Dark Mode:

Title Screen Dark Mode:

Config using Cloth Config:

Config

Dependencies:

  • Fabric API (1.21.4+)
  • Cloth Config API (1.21.4+)
  • Mod Menu (1.21.4+) Optional as of version 1.3.2

These can also been found in the versions tab.

Features:

This not only works with UI elements like buttons or sliders, but also GUI elements like the inventory screen. A customizable keybind (default F10), can be used to change the mode in-game, so you can have a seamless experience and a simple config screen for easy customization. Im my opinion, this mod looks best in 1.21.4 and 1.21.5, after 1.21.6, Mojang changed the rendering engine, so the dark effect won't look as good, but it's still decent.
